Factors Affecting Sprint Trade-In Prices

Multiple elements contribute to the trade-in value assigned to your device. Recognizing these factors can help you maximize your trade-in benefits.

Device Age and Condition

The age of your device and its condition are primary determinants. Devices that are newer and in excellent condition typically fetch higher trade-in values. Damage such as cracks, scratches, or water damage can significantly lower the offer.

Model and Specifications

Premium models or the latest releases generally have higher trade-in prices. Devices with advanced specifications, such as larger storage capacity or newer features, are more valuable.

Market Demand

Demand for specific models influences trade-in prices. Popular devices that are still in high demand tend to have better offers, while older or less sought-after models may see reduced trade-in values.

Tips to Maximize Your Trade-In Value

  • Keep your device in good condition by avoiding damage.
  • Perform factory resets and remove personal data before trade-in.
  • Research current market values for your device model.
  • Check for promotional trade-in offers or bonuses.
  • Ensure your device is fully charged and functional during evaluation.
